【问题标题】:How to copy all text from website + pop up windows?如何从网站复制所有文本+弹出窗口?
【发布时间】:2021-08-27 17:36:54
【问题描述】:

有一个包含大量联系信息的网页,我想将其复制到剪贴板并粘贴到 Excel 文档中。问题是,为了显示信息(电话、电子邮件、职务、公司等),您必须单击联系人姓名,然后出现一个显示所有信息的小简介(类似于名片) .因此,我无法全选并复制,必须一一进行。有成千上万的联系人,所以显然这是不切实际的。当我点击简介时,超链接没有改变。

我想知道是否有解决方法 - 我可以使用一个程序来从来自一页的所有这些小宣传型弹出窗口中提取信息吗?

感谢任何帮助。

【问题讨论】:

    标签: html copy copy-paste inspect-element


    【解决方案1】:

    没有系统的方式来抓取网页,因为这取决于它是如何开发的。

    但是你可以试试这个:

    1. 点击一个这样的弹出窗口。

    2. 使用浏览器的“开发工具”,检查它并找到可用于识别此弹出窗口的任何内容(例如,它可能具有特定的类或名称)。

    3. 然后,在源代码中查找这个类(或名称):所有其他弹出窗口可能都在那里。

    4. 如果是这样,您可以进行一些文本解析以获取您想要的信息。

    5. 最后,您可以在文本编辑器中使用“搜索和替换”之类的功能以对 Excel 友好的方式显示结果。

    【讨论】:

    • 嗨马克西姆,感谢您的回复。我已经尝试在源代码中搜索我正在寻找的信息,但没有任何显示。似乎我想要的数据只有在我单击一个名称时才可用(即使在源和检查元素中)
    猜你喜欢
    • 2018-10-16
    • 1970-01-01
    • 2018-06-07
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多